> In vfio migration resume phase, the cost would increase if the
> vfio device has more unmasked vectors. We try to optimize it in
> this series.
> 
> You can see the commit message in PATCH 9 for details.
> 
> Patch 1-5 are simple cleanups and fixup.
> Patch 6-8 are the preparations for the optimization.
> Patch 9 optimizes the vfio msix setup path.
> 
> Changes v1->v2:
>  - fix several typos and grammatical errors [Alex, Philippe]
>  - split fixups and cleanups into separate patches  [Alex, Philippe]
>  - introduce kvm_irqchip_add_deferred_msi_route to
>    minimize code changes    [Alex]
>  - enable the optimization in msi setup path    [Alex]
